3.5 pc job reservation for Muslims, Christians in Tamil Nadu

Chennai, Sept 13: DMK government in Tamil Nadu has announced the plans to provide reservation of 3.5 per cent each to Muslims and Christians candidates in jobs and educational institutes in the state.

An ordinance in this regard will soon be promulgated, and it would come into effect from September 15 this year, which will be DMK founder and former Tamil Nadu Chief Minister C N Annadurai's 99th birth anniversary.

Chief Minister, M Karunanidhi made this announcement in a press conference in Chennai today.

BCCI launches its own ‘premier’ T20 league

New Delhi, Sept 13: The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) today launched its own cash-rich domestic and international Twenty20 league with the support of top Test playing nations.

BCCI vice president Lalit Modi here announced the setting of the Indian Premier League in the presence of top representatives of several Test playing nations and the International Cricket Council (ICC).

Surgeons remove gallbladder through vagina

Washington, Sept 13 (ANI): Surgeons at the University of California, San Diego Medical Center have removed a patient’s gallbladder through the vagina.

The clinical trial was conducted to assess the safety and effectiveness of performing abdominal procedures through the body’s natural openings to eliminate scarring.

Tommy Lee bids farewell to Motley Crue

Washington, Sep 13 : Rocker Tommy Lee has shattered all hopes of Motley Crue's reunion by quitting the band.

Lee’s decision comes after the filing of an amended complaint, by his three bandmates, against his manager and business partner Carl Stubner.

Mick Mars, Vince Neil and Nikki Sixx are demanding 20 million dollars in damages, and argue that Stubner cost them millions by influencing Lee to turn his back on profitable concert dates and concentrate his efforts in two reality TV shows.
